The Canada Data Center Market is projected to register a CAGR of 8.94%

Key Highlights

  • IT Load Capacity: The IT load capacity of the data center market will have steady growth and is expected to reach 1,159.6 MW by 2029.
  • Raised Floor Space: The total raised floor area of the country is expected to increase to 5.3 million sq. ft by 2029.
  • Installed Racks: The number of installed racks is expected to reach 289,890 units by 2029. Quebec is expected to house the maximum number of racks by 2029.
  • DC Facilities: Good connectivity, growing demand for IoT, and increasing government incentives for land and tax are some factors that have triggered the growth of data center facilities in Canada.
  • Leading Market Player: Vantage Data Centers LLC led the market in 2022 with a share of 25% and an operational capacity of 158 MW, followed by companies such as Stack Infrastructure at 20.5% with an operating capacity of 129.9 MW.

Canada Data Center Market Trends

Tier 3 is the largest Tier Type

  • Increased use of IoT platforms by varying sectors, such as manufacturing, agriculture, and cities, has contributed to the growing data consumption, which has triggered the demand for data centers in Canada.
  • For instance, out of the 189,874 farms in Canada, autosteer equipment are currently used by 27%, GPS mapping by 13%, drone usage at 3.5%, and robotic milkers at 1.2%. Agriculture IoT may help farmers increase their profitability by providing real-time insights about the crops.
  • Similarly, IoT platforms used in the manufacturing sector may help companies improvise supply chain processes and increase their profitability. As IoT platforms have started gaining traction, these huge amounts of generated data may require an increasing number of servers to process them faster.
  • Since tier 4 data centers offer higher bandwidth speed, low latency, better connectivity, disaster recovery options and others, most companies opt for tier 4 data centers. These data centers help companies cater to their growing business requirements, optimize efficiency, and offer better services to the consumer. Tier 4 data centers are anticipated to record a CAGR of 22.68%, which is quite higher than the growth of tier 3 at 5.79% and tier 1&2 at 0.76%.


Canada Data Center Industry Overview

The Canada Data Center Market is fairly consolidated, with the top five companies occupying 87.02%. The major players in this market are Cologix, Inc., Digital Realty Trust, Inc., Equinix, Inc., eStruxture Data Centers Inc. and Vantage Data Centers, LLC (sorted alphabetically).
